#b17535 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b17535 is composed of 69.4% red, 45.9%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.9% magenta, 70.1%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 31 degrees, a saturation of 53.9% and a lightness of 45.1%. #b17535 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ffea6a with #630000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#b17535 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b17535 has RGB values of R:177, G:117,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.7,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11629877.

Shades and Tints of #b17535

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0703 is the darkest color, while #fefc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#b17535

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737373 is the less saturated color, while #dd7609 is the most saturated one.
